Baolin Wang f3650ef89b mm: shmem: update iocb->ki_pos directly to simplify tmpfs read logic
Patch series "Improve the tmpfs large folio read performance", v2.

tmpfs already supports PMD-sized large folios, but the tmpfs read
operation still performs copying at PAGE_SIZE granularity, which is not
perfect.  This patchset changes tmpfs to copy data at the folio
granularity, which can improve the read performance.

Use 'fio bs=64k' to read a 1G tmpfs file populated with 2M THPs, and I can
see about 20% performance improvement, and no regression with bs=4k.  I
also did some functional testing with the xfstests suite, and I did not
find any regressions with the following xfstests config:

  FSTYP=tmpfs
  export TEST_DIR=/mnt/tempfs_mnt
  export TEST_DEV=/mnt/tempfs_mnt
  export SCRATCH_MNT=/mnt/scratchdir
  export SCRATCH_DEV=/mnt/scratchdir


This patch (of 2):

Using iocb->ki_pos to check if the read bytes exceeds the file size and to
calculate the bytes to be read can help simplify the code logic. 
Meanwhile, this is also a preparation for improving tmpfs large folios
read performance in the following patch.

Linux kernel
============

There are several guides for kernel developers and users. These guides can
be rendered in a number of formats, like HTML and PDF. Please read
Documentation/admin-guide/README.rst first.

In order to build the documentation, use ``make htmldocs`` or
``make pdfdocs``.  The formatted documentation can also be read online at:

    https://www.kernel.org/doc/html/latest/

There are various text files in the Documentation/ subdirectory,
several of them using the reStructuredText markup notation.

Please read the Documentation/process/changes.rst file, as it contains the
requirements for building and running the kernel, and information about
the problems which may result by upgrading your kernel.
